Study On Low Temperature Thermal Conditioning Method Combined With Acid And Ferric Sulfate To Improve Sludge Dewatering Performance

When the urban sewage treatment plant adopts the activated sludge method to treat sewage,it will generate a large amount of residual sludge.Due to its special floc gel structure and high hydrophilic characteristics,sludge dehydration performance is poor.After conventional chemical agent conditioning and mechanical dehydration,the sludge moisture content is still relatively high.Acid treatment and heat treatment are two cost-effective and easy-to-operate conditioning methods that can effectively crack the sludge flocs,release the combined water inside the sludge,and improve the degree of sludge dewatering.The separate conditioning of the two has limited improvement on the sludge dewatering performance,especially heat treatment only plays an active role at high temperatures.Domestic and foreign research on acid combined heat conditioning sludge is mainly concentrated in the high temperature stage,but there are some problems such as high requirements for equipment and high energy consumption.This paper mainly studies the effect of acid-heat combined conditioning method and acid and ferric sulfate combined with heat conditioning method at low temperature?less than 100°C?on sludge dewatering.The main research results of the experiment are as follows:?1?Separate acid and alkali to regulate sludge,and study the effect of acid and alkali on sludge dewatering performance at different pH.The results show that under acidic conditions,as the pH decreases,the sludge dewatering performance rises first and then decreases.The best pH is 3,After conditioning,the CST decreases from 130.2s of the original sludge to 88.2 s.The moisture content of the mud cake was reduced from 81.8%of the original sludge to 74.26%.Under alkaline conditions,the sludge dewatering performance continues to deteriorate with increasing pH.?2?Acid combined heat conditioning sludge,studied the effect of different pH,temperature and heating time on sludge dewatering performance.The experiment shows that the best conditioning conditions are:pH is 3,heating temperature 90°C,heating time 40 min.After conditioning,the CST is reduced to 45.2 s,and the moisture content of the mud cake is reduced to 64.86%.Too much acidity and too long heating time will cause the sludge dewatering performance to decline.?3?Fe2?SO4?3 combined with thermal conditioning sludge to study the effect of Fe2?SO4?3 dosage on sludge dewatering performance.The experimental results show that with the increase of the dosage of Fe2?SO4?3,the sludge dewatering performance will increase first and then decrease with or without heating.When the dosage is 136.4mg/g,the dehydration effect is the best.After Fe2?SO4?3 conditioning alone,the moisture content of CST and mud cake were 40.5 s and 67.99%respectively,which greatly improved the sludge dewatering rate,but the degree of dehydration was not high;after combined heat conditioning by Fe2?SO4?3,CST and mud The cake moisture content was as low as 20.4 s and 63.36%,respectively.?4?Combined thermal conditioning of sludge with acid and Fe2?SO4?3,the effects of different dosage of Fe2?SO4?3,heating temperature and heating time on the sludge dewatering performance were studied.On the basis of pH of 3,the best conditioning conditions were determined:Fe2?SO4?3 dosage 45.5 mg/g,temperature 70°C,heating time 40 min,after conditioning,CST and mud cake moisture content They are 28.2 s and 63.52%respectively.Considering the comprehensive dehydration effect and economic cost,it is considered that the combined heat conditioning method of acid and Fe2?SO4?3 is the best.Not only the dehydration effect is good,the required Fe2?SO4?3dose is small,but also the temperature requirement is reduced.?5?In this paper,by measuring the Zeta potential of sludge,the concentration of SCOD,protein and polysaccharide in the supernatant of sludge,SV and other indicators,a comprehensive analysis of the mechanism of each conditioning method affecting the sludge dewatering performance.The improvement of sludge dewatering performance by single acid conditioning is mainly through acid hydrolysis to crack the sludge flocs,reduce the internal water content of the sludge,increase the degree of sludge dehydration,and reduce the Zeta potential of the sludge by H+in the solution to promote sludge particles flocculation.The Fe2?SO4?3 conditioning alone mainly reduces the Zeta potential of the sludge through the high-valence positively charged electrolyte,causes the sludge flocs to aggregate,and improves the sludge dewatering performance.Acid-heat combined,Fe2?SO4?3 combined with heat,acid and Fe2?SO4?3 combined with heat conditioning can effectively crack the sludge floc and release more sludge through thermal hydrolysis or the combination of acid hydrolysis and thermal hydrolysis.The internal binding water increases the degree of sludge dehydration.On the other hand,under the condition that the sludge Zeta potential has been effectively reduced,increasing the temperature of the sludge accelerates the thermal movement of the particles and promotes the sludge to coagulate with each other into large flocs,which is significant improved sludge dewatering performance.Figure 37 table 4 reference 103...
